Mangrove Ecosystems
A significant portion of the biologist's work in Ivory Coast Abidjan revolves around mangrove preservation. Mangroves serve as natural barriers against erosion, nurseries for fish populations, and carbon sinks. However, urban expansion has threatened these ecosystems. Biologists are tasked with monitoring water quality and soil composition to ensure these critical habitats remain viable.
Biodiversity in an Urban Setting
Despite its concrete landscape, Abidjan hosts a surprising variety of flora and fauna. From the Comoé River delta species to migratory birds stopping along the coast, biologists must document species presence and absence. This data is crucial for understanding how urbanization impacts local wildlife corridors.

1. Environmental Impact Assessment (EIA)
Before major construction projects—such as the expansion of ports or highways—biologists conduct EIAs. They analyze potential disruptions to local ecosystems, including noise pollution effects on marine life and habitat fragmentation for terrestrial animals. In Abidjan, where infrastructure development is relentless, this role acts as a gatekeeper for environmental sustainability.
2. Public Health and Vector Control
Ivory Coast faces ongoing challenges related to tropical diseases such as malaria and dengue fever. Biologists specializing in entomology play a pivotal role in studying mosquito populations (*Aedes* and *Anopheles* species) breeding sites, particularly stagnant waters common in urban slums. By identifying breeding grounds and suggesting control measures, biologists directly contribute to the health safety of millions of residents.
3. Marine Biology and Fisheries Management
The livelihoods of many Abidjan residents depend on fishing within the Ébrié Lagoon. Overfishing and pollution pose severe threats to fish stocks. Biologists work with local communities to promote sustainable fishing practices, monitor fish population levels, and assess the impact of industrial waste on marine life. This ensures food security for the region while protecting marine biodiversity.
While the work is rewarding, it is fraught with difficulties. This section outlines the primary obstacles encountered by biologists operating in Ivory Coast Abidjan.
- Pollution: The lagoon suffers from high levels of plastic waste and industrial runoff. Biologists must deal with contaminated samples, which complicates data analysis and poses health risks during fieldwork.
- Funding Limitations: Research grants for local biological studies are often insufficient compared to the scale of environmental problems. International collaboration is frequently required to bring advanced technology and funding to the region.
- Awareness Gaps: There is often a disconnect between scientific findings and public policy or community behavior. Biologists must invest significant time in educational outreach to ensure that their recommendations are understood and implemented by local authorities and citizens.

A prime example of biological intervention in Abidjan is the ongoing work within the Banco National Park. As one of the last large tropical forests remaining in a dense urban area, it is a sanctuary for biodiversity. Biologists here are engaged in:
- Reforestation Projects: Planting native tree species to combat deforestation.
- Sensor Monitoring: Installing camera traps to monitor primate populations, specifically chimpanzees and drill monkeys.
- Erosion Control: Using root systems of specific plants to stabilize soil along the park's boundaries facing the lagoon.
This case study underscores how biologists in Abidjan are not just observers but active restorers of ecological balance.
